A piece of advice I picked up somewhere was "consider what would happen to the NPC if they never met the party" - what is the trajectory of their life without the PCs?
Then it's easier to imagine how the NPC's life is changed.

...maybe they have a scar, or a limp, or can only eat through a straw...

Just hyper fixate on the game world
Come up with unexpected and unintended consequences of the PCs actions
Think about what was missed and how that might become relevant in future sessions
Make physical props for future events, like letters or newspapers, even 3D print minis
